However, it's basically a wooden box with hinges on the inside and a latch to keep it from falling down. It's intended for "dirty" storage like leveling bricks, hoses, etc. and there's a drain hole in the bottom in case water splashes in. -Karl Karl and Kristina Bloss, Trexlertown, PA '87 Westfalia Weekender "Beverley" - 195K miles http://www.enter.net/~bloss/vw/ PA/NJ Vanagon owner's mailing list: http://www.enter.net/~bloss/vw/pavanagon/ |
